A member asked:

What can i do about preventing sports eye injuries?

Eye protection: The biggest is to wear eye protection - many sports players do not want to use them but a variety of sports have eye protection - baseball, softball to name a few.

Protective eyewear: Protective eyewear should be worn for specific sports that have a higher incidence of ocular injury, like racquet ball, squash, lacrosse, even basketball. Many sports don't have eye protection regulations, but should. Be smart and wear well fitted shatter proof (polycarbonate) sports glasses anytime there is potential risk for eye injury.
